Order Your Presents Online

Christmas Rush

Another huge source of holiday stress is the task of shopping for gifts. With so many people to buy for and so little time, it’s no wonder that many people leave their shopping until the last minute. This can lead to long lines, grumpy crowds, and feeling frazzled and run-down. Fortunately, there is a solution: ordering your presents online. By doing your shopping from the comfort of your own home, you can avoid the crowds, save time, and ease some of the holiday stress.

And with so many retailers offering free shipping or fast delivery, you can be sure that your gifts will arrive on time – even if you leave your shopping until the last minute! So next year, instead of braving the crowds at the mall, why not sit back, relax, and do your Christmas shopping from the comfort of your own home?

Consider Getting A Fake Christmas Tree

Christmas Rush

Christmas is a time when many people enjoy decorating their homes with festive decorations. One popular tradition is to put up a Christmas tree. However, buying a real tree can be a hassle. First, you have to find a good place to buy one. Then, you have to worry about transporting it home without damaging it. And finally, you have to keep it alive until Christmas Day. 

For many people, the hassle of buying and caring for a real tree is simply not worth it. This is where fake Christmas trees come in. Fake trees are easy to set up and take down, and they last for years with no maintenance required. Plus, they come in a wide variety of styles and sizes to suit any taste and budget. 

Buy Your Decorations Out Of Season

Christmas Rush

Another part of Christmas that most people would like to avoid is the mad rush to find the perfect decorations. Stores are packed with people vying for the same few items, and prices skyrocket as demand increases. However, there is a way to beat the Christmas rush and save money at the same time: buy your decorations out of season. Many stores drastically reduce prices on seasonal items after the holidays have ended.

So while it may be too late to do it this year, consider planning ahead for next year. By buying your decorations out of season, you can avoid the holiday crowds and save some money as well. And with a little bit of research, you may even be able to find great deals on ornaments and other holiday items throughout the year!

Have Your Christmas Cards Professionally Printed

Christmas Rush

As the holidays approach, there is always the pressure to get Christmas cards out in the mail. This can often mean either hastily thrown-together designs or long lines and wait times at the printer. However, there is a way to beat the Christmas rush and still have beautiful, professionally printed cards – by planning ahead! Many online printers offer discounts for ordering early, so you can set up your design, place your order, and sit back and relax, knowing that your cards will be ready and waiting when you need them.

In addition, by getting your cards printed ahead of time, you can avoid the stress and frustration of last-minute scrambling. If you want to enjoy a calm and stress-free holiday season, remember to plan ahead and get your Christmas cards printed early!
